Comments
Loading...

Magna International

MGANYSE
Logo brought to you by Benzinga Data
$40.30
-0.05-0.12%
Pre-Market: 5:59 AM EDT

Latest news for Magna International (NYSE:MGA) Stock

Magna International Stock (NYSE: MGA)